It was quite fishy! WebOverview. Sunfish are a diverse group of fish and Indiana is home to 10 individual species (Lepomis spp.). Bluegill ( Lepomis macrochirus) and redear sunfish ( Lepomis microlophus) are the two most fished for sunfish in Indiana. They are found in most Indiana waters, including midsize streams, small ponds, lakes, and large rivers.

Image Source: Wikimedia Commons. Creek chubs are found in many creeks, streams, and ponds in the United States. I think of them as little mini bass. Creek chubs can grow to 12 inches in length but it is very common to find them 2-6 inches in length. theory of quantitative researchWebBluegills are characterized by a small head and mouth and a hand- or pan-shaped body. The body is often an olive-green color with several broad, dark vertical bars on the side. The throat and belly are often yellowish or orange in color. The lower jaw and gill color is powder blue, hence the name “bluegill.”.
